<p><strong>Alternative Medicine And Health Care In India</strong></p>
<p>Alternative medicine is a major enterprise in India. In November 2009, the government’s Ministry of Health and Family Welfare announced the steps it would be taking to promote ‘Indian Systems of Medicine’ in the country, including spending  Rs. 922 crore on the promotion of AYUSH (Ayurveda, Yoga &amp; naturopathy, Unani, Siddha and Homoeopathy). Major claims have recently been made for alternative medicine – such as that Ayurveda can be used for anaemia or ano-rectal ailments, and that homeopathy can be used to prevent or cure swine flu, or to treat Aids and malaria.</p>
<p> </p>
<p>In an era characterised by evidence-based science and politics, should official endorsement be given to remedies that cannot be scientifically proven? Is alternative medicine a form of quackery, which puts patients at risk? Or is the interest in alternative medicine a positive sign that we are beginning to move beyond a too-narrow approach to disease, towards recognising the more subtle relationship between mind and body and the need to find holistic cures? Do traditional medicines play an important role in preventive medicine, contributing to a more affordable and effective healthcare system than the Western medical model?</p>
<p> </p>
<p><strong>The debate in context:</strong></p>
<p> </p>
<p><strong>What is complementary and alternative medicine (CAM)?</strong></p>
<p>Many discussions about alternative medicine today take place under the umbrella term ‘complementary and alternative medicine’ (CAM). This implies that alternative medicine should not be seen solely as something that can be used instead of conventional medicine, but can and should be used alongside it. CAM refers to treatments that differ from conventional, or ‘allopathic’, medicine – medicine based on scientific testing that is taught to medical professionals. Systems of CAM have often evolved apart from and earlier than the conventional medical approach used in the Western world. Some such systems, such as homeopathy and naturopathy, have developed in Western cultures; others, such as traditional Chinese medicine and Ayurveda, have developed outside of the West. </p>
<p> </p>
<p><strong>Does CAM work – and if so, how?</strong></p>
<p>Critics of CAM argue that the very term is problematic, giving mysticism more scientific credence than it deserves. As the editors of the prestigious Journal of the American Medical Association (JAMA) have argued: ‘there is no alternative medicine. There is only scientifically proven, evidence-based medicine supported by solid data or unproven medicine’. Advocates of CAM, however, argue that the lack of scientific evidence about the efficacy of CAM betrays too narrow an approach to the understanding and treatment of illness. They point to the failure of conventional medicine to cure certain serious diseases, such as cancer, and the extent to which patients suffering from these diseases can be helped by therapies like Ayurveda. They note that conventional medicine has itself moved towards a more holistic appreciation of the treatment of disease, and that some natural remedies or techniques, such as the use of quinine to treat malaria, have been adopted and accepted by practitioners of conventional medicine.</p>
<p> </p>
<p>Even critics of CAM do not dispute that in many cases, alternative remedies can make patients feel better, despite not curing the disease – so isn’t this a worthwhile goal in itself? The importance of preventive medicine, including lifestyle modification, has been globally acknowledged: it is seen as better and more cost-effective to enable people to avoid physical or mental illnesses in the first place, rather than simply trying to treat the disease when it emerges. Alternative medicine, it is argued, has a crucial role to play in this. Furthermore, in a society like India, for which the affordability of healthcare is a major challenge, different models need to be sought that make the most of the country’s experience and expertise, including in the field of alternative medicine. Advocates argue that the orientation of CAM ‘towards self-healing and health promotion (salutogenesis rather than pathogenesis)’ make ‘alternative medicine approaches to chronic diseases especially attractive and affordable for the developing countries’.</p>
<p> </p>
<p><strong>The rise of CAM </strong></p>
<p>One of the key aims of the government scheme the National Rural Health Mission is to ‘encourage a healthy lifestyle and alternative systems of medicine through AYUSH’. In November 2009, Chief Minister, BS Yedyurappa, told a conference that access and awareness of alternative medicines should be spread in rural areas. The officially-recognised status of alternative medicine in India is also indicated by the reach of the Indian Institute of Alternative Medicines, established in 1991 by Dr.Suresh Kumar Agarwal; and the appointment of Smt. S. Jalaja IAS as secretary to the Department of AYUSH.</p>
<p> </p>
<p>The growing interest in, and promotion of, alternative medicine by the political and medical authorities is not confined to India. Despite being at the forefront of advances in conventional, ‘Western’ medicine, the USA provides a significant market for traditionally Indian and Chinese remedies. Organisations such as the National Center for Complementary and Alternative Medicine contribute to the official status of alternative medicine in the USA. In the UK, a major debate took place in 2006 about whether CAM should be provided by the National Health Service (NHS). In the USA and UK, affordability of healthcare is also a key issue, raising questions about whether attachment to the Western model of medicine is appropriate even for Western societies, let alone other cultures.</p>
<p><strong> </strong></p>
<p><strong>A different kind of medicine?</strong></p>
<p>These developments show that CAM is not an unregulated, maverick market, but is fast becoming subject to official and scientific research and regulation. Advocates of CAM argue that quacks can be weeded out by better training and standard-setting. Some also argue that criticism of alternative medicine arises from a Western bias, which distorts the facts about CAM and refuses to countenance its effectiveness. Critics, however, point to concerns about the safety of certain forms of alternative medicine. Discussions about the affordability of alternative compared to allopathic medicine lead to concerns that patients are being duped by irrational treatments that will not make them better. Shouldn’t a universal healthcare system ultimately seek to provide proven cures for illnesses, rather than taking the cheaper but less effective route of alternative medicine?</p>

<p><strong>Acupressure Education: Mapping your Way to Alternative Healing</strong></p>
<p>Find Acupressure Education in the United States and Canada.  Today you will discover that there are many students who are actively pursuing alternative healthcare fields; of those, acupressure education may be an ideal passage toward achieving one of several academic and professional goals.</p>
<p>&#13;</p>
<p>Acupressure education is commonly comprised of a variety of class and clinical training objectives including, but not limited to studies in acupressure/shiatsu therapies, fundamentals of acupressure, body reference points (meridians), Traditional Chinese Medicine, CPR and First Aid, and anatomy and physiology.  While all acupressure education opportunities may not integrate business classes, some acupressure schools may provide training in business management, ethics, and electives in related therapies; such as Asian bodywork, moxibustion, herbal medicine, and other associated topics. </p>
<p>&#13;</p>
<p>Dependant upon which alternative healing school you wish to enroll, most acupressure education courses will teach fundamentals to acupressure, which include concepts, history, theories and an overall understanding of &#8220;channels&#8221; and their respective locations; and how these channels correspond to anatomical functions.  Students participating in one of several acupressure education classes will learn how to assess clients by observation, effectively communicating and by touch.</p>
<p>&#13;</p>
<p>In addition, acupressure education enables students to not only identify common health issues, but they will also be taught how to address these issues through acupressure therapies.  Familiar health disorders, such as headaches, premenstrual syndrome, musculoskeletal pain and stress, and other common health complaints can be remedied through acupressure treatments.  </p>
<p>&#13;</p>
<p>Practicing massage therapists may find that integrating acupressure education into long-term training will not only enhance hands-on skills, but will also broaden client services. In some cases, acupressure education may be offered in massage therapy schools as an elective program; or alone, as a certification program.  A number of natural health schools have also begun to provide introductory acupressure education in holistic workshops and seminars.</p>
<p>&#13;</p>
<p>With ample opportunities for students to engage in an acupressure education, it is crucial that prospective candidates review curriculums and determine if their select school offers the appropriate training levels they are seeking.</p>

<p><strong>President Obama&#8217;s healthcare reform</strong></p>
<p>There&#8217;s much debate around the healthcare system reform proposed by President Barack Obama. And while there are many people who protest against it, and those who support it, it is important to know what it is all about in the first place. Here is a short overview of the reform, which is comprised of three essential parts: 1. Assure all American citizens with access to comprehensive and affordable health coverage The main features of this part are: * New Public National Health Plan, which will be very close to the current health coverage provided to federal employees. The main difference is that the new plans will be available to all US citizens for a reasonable price no matter of their financial situation. Deductibles and co-payments will be reduced to minimum, while low-income persons will have the possibility to use additional subsidies. * National Health Insurance Exchange, which will allow US citizens to look for private health plans. It will set regulations on private insurance providers in order to make sure that private plans are not too different form public ones. * New business mandate requiring national enterprises to pay for the Public National Health Plan. * Individual mandate aimed specifically at children. * More support provided to existing programs like Medicaid and SCHIP. 2. Improve the quality of healthcare services and lower their costs This initiative presumes federal financial assistance for improving the quality of the services and lowering the costs, with additional assistance to enterprises that cover high-risk employees. To President&#8217;s belief the following actions may also contribute to lowering cost and improving services: * Special disease management programs for improving chronic care. * Improving transparency in what concerns quality and costs of healthcare offered by providers. * Lowering the rates of medical errors. * Introducing financial incentives to stimulate substantial improvements. * Providing support for researching new and alternative healthcare technologies. * Eliminating ethnic disparities in access and quality of healthcare services. * Popularizing health IT. * Stronger regulation of insurance and drug markets in order to lower medication costs and allow cheap health insurance. * Preventing Medicare private plan participants from overpaying. 3. Wellness and healthy lifestyle promotion This initiative is to be supported through the following actions: * Special wellness programs at working places. * Eliminating child obesity with school activities. * Better education for present and future healthcare workers. * Promotion of healthy lifestyle in communities. Saving possibilities with the new initiatives President Obama estimates that in average a typical American family will be able to save about ,500 on an early basis after the plan will be implemented. These are the possible sources for such savings: * Health IT introduction and implementation. * Improved quality of services. * Limitations on health insurance provider profits. * Federal funding of catastrophic coverage that will lead to cheap health insurance. * Universal coverage availability. As you can see the Plan requires significant federal funding and that is one of the major points of those who are against it. Other arguments include direct implication to health insurance market, which of course is not quite welcome by the insurance companies. But is the idea of affordable health insurance for everyone that bad?</p>

<p><strong>Ayurveda and Yoga Future of Alternative Medicine in India</strong></p>
<p>Alternative Healthcare that refers to health practices, approaches, knowledge and beliefs incorporating plant, animal and mineral based medicines, spiritual therapies, manual techniques and exercises, applied singularly or in combination to treat, diagnose and prevent illnesses or maintain well-being healthcare have spread beyond health care institutions. It emphasizes a holistic approach, equilibrium between the mind, body and environment and an emphasis on promoting health rather than disease;The healing methods of the Far East (particularly China, India and Korea) are now finding increasing acceptance all over the world as an alternative line of treatment. For instance, the market for ayurvedic drugs is growing in the US with more and more Americans trying to ‘‘return to nature’’. According to recent research, about 18 million Americans practice yoga, making yoga- and its affiliated products and services an industry in itself in the USA. The market features the obvious, like mats, props, clothes, CD’s, videotapes, books, and DVD’s. It also features the not-so-obvious eye pillows, plastic toe-spreaders, and scented mat spray. This marks a trend of the increasing commercialization of spiritual and alternative healthcare practices.</p>
<p>&#13;</p>
<p>Interestingly, herbal medicine accounts for 45 per cent of the European market. In fact, a WHO survey shows that 60 to 90 per cent of people in the UK rely on complimentary systems of medicine- which explains the renewed interest in these systems. Home to 15,000 medicinal plants, and as one of the 12 mega bio-diverse countries of the world.</p>
<p>&#13;</p>
<p>The future of alternative medicine in India is bright. In a developing country like India, alternative systems of therapeutics, which encompass ayurveda, homoepathy, unani, reiki, pranic, healing, acupuncture, acupressure etc have a definite role to play in alleviating sickness- both chronic and acute. The cost-effectiveness, efficacy, low toxicity, and few adverse effects render them invaluable as viable alternatives to conventional medicine. Similarly, homoeopathy is now a widely accepted system of medicine that has a worldwide following.</p>

<p><strong>Healthcare Bill and Medicare</strong></p>
<p>The Senate Health Bill has been grabbing headlines for months as members of the Senate continue to debate spending, bill allotments, and the merits of improved or universal healthcare coverage. The latest version of this bill in late November and included a price tag of 9 billion, according to the Congressional Budget Office. 0 billion alone would be set aside to help cover doctors&#8217; fees so that they would not suffer from a drastic cut back to reimbursement rates.</p>
<p>Much in keeping with the diversity of American opinion, this bill has come with more than its fair share of controversy, sparking heated debates on both sides of the political aisle.</p>
<p>Bill controversy</p>
<p>Democrats and Republicans are sharply divided over the merits and allocations included in this healthcare bill. The final vote on the bill shows this division; the voting results were nearly entirely along party lines. In the 243 to 183 win by the Democratic-controlled House, only 11 Democrats voted against the bill and only one Republican voted for the bill. That Republican is also an obstetrician &#8211; Rep. Michael Burgess of Texas. Republicans called the 0 billion allocation to cover doctors&#8217; fees a political payoff and labeled it as the Democrats&#8217; way of thanking physicians for their support of President Obama&#8217;s healthcare overhaul.</p>
<p>What&#8217;s included in the bill and how will it affect Americans?</p>
<p>The new healthcare bill, which will go into effect in 2010, is said to provide coverage to 94 percent of Americans. The bill is also estimated to cut the federal deficit by 7 billion during its first ten years. In its second decade, the bill is estimated to cut the federal deficit by as much as 0 billion. Over a 20-year period, it is believed that the bill would cut the federal deficit by 7.</p>
<p>However, in order to cut this deficit, the bill will reduce payments for Medicare plans and reduce spending in a variety of other areas. The Congressional Budget Office estimates that seniors on Medicare will have to pay  billion in higher healthcare premiums over the next 10 years, passing along much of the healthcare expenses to Medicare beneficiaries.</p>
<p>Additionally, because of reduced payments and services covered by the bill, the Congressional Budget Office estimates that Americans will see a 5 billion price increase in doctors&#8217; fees for those doctors who treat Medicare patients. With only a percentage of those fees being covered by Medicare, patients themselves will have to make up the difference out of their pockets. TRICARE (the military healthcare program) beneficiaries would see an increase in fees by about  billion for non-military physicians who see patients enrolled in the TRICARE program.</p>
